Past Shows

Aquarium is a long form improv show. After an audience inspired monologue the Aquarium team creates hilarious improvised scenes. Aquarium is produced by Sacramento Comedy Spot Company Member Paul Burke.

Crall Space is the one man show starring the owner and managing director of the Sacramento Comedy Spot. Brian tells true, hilarious, and most of the time- embarrassing stories from his past, based on audience suggestions.

The Free Hooch Comedy Troupe The Free Hooch Comedy Troupe was the first sketch comedy group produced by Brian Crall. This group ran from 2001 through 2005 and created over 1000 original sketches.

Deep Fried Comedy on a Stick Deep Fried Comedy on a Stick ran from 2003 to 2005 and was the first training team for the Sacramento Comedy Spot.
